One of the main aims of the Research & Radionavigation Directorate (R&RNAV) is to review the possibilities of allowing the mariner to continue navigation in the event of Global Navigation Satellite System (GNSS) failure.
As such, it is envisaged that visual or near-visual signalling will continue to be an important part of the resilient positioning and navigation solution at sea.
R&RNAV has two projects that require the engagement of services of an external, authoritative, maritime navigation expert for additional support in providing a summary of the state-of-the-art in the visual signalling and machine vision technologies.
